Basic steps for filtering in the frequency domain
![Page 3: Lec-2 Image Enhancement in the Frequency Domain](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022052513/577cc77c1a28aba711a1150a/html5/thumbnails/3.jpg)
Basics of filtering in the frequency domain1. multiply the input image by (-1)x+y to center the
transform to u = M/2 and v = N/2 (if M and N are even numbers, then the shifted coordinates will be integers)
2. compute F(u,v), the DFT of the image from (1)3. multiply F(u,v) by a filter function H(u,v)4. compute the inverse DFT of the result in (3)5. obtain the real part of the result in (4)6. multiply the result in (5) by (-1)x+y to cancel the
multiplication of the input image.

Filtering to reduce noise Noise is what we’re not interested in.
• We’ll discuss simple, low-level noise: Light fluctuations; Sensor noise; Quantization effects; Finite precision
• Not complex: shadows; extraneous objects. A pixel’s neighborhood contains
information about its intensity. Averaging noise reduces its effect.

Efficient Implementation
Both, the BOX filter and the Gaussian filter are separable:• First convolve each row with a 1D filter• Then convolve each column with a 1D filter.

Filtering and Signal Smoothing also smooths signal. Removes detail This is good and bad: - Bad: can’t remove noise w/out blurring
shape. - Good: captures large scale structure
